python布爾型變量怎么用 python怎么判斷變量是否為數(shù)字?
python怎么判斷變量是否為數(shù)字?在Python中,只有兩種類型的數(shù)字,int和float。假設(shè)x是要判斷的變量。i實(shí)例(x,int):打印(“x is int”)elifstr(x)。Isdigi
python怎么判斷變量是否為數(shù)字?
在Python中,只有兩種類型的數(shù)字,int和float。假設(shè)x是要判斷的變量。i實(shí)例(x,int):打?。ā皒 is int”)elifstr(x)。Isdigit():Print(“x是STR,但STR可以轉(zhuǎn)換為int”)elifisinstance(x,float):Print(“x是浮點(diǎn)”)否則:試試看:float(x)print(“x是STR,但是STR可以轉(zhuǎn)換為float”)exceptexceptionase:打?。ā皒不是數(shù)字”)
python中怎樣判斷一個(gè)dataframe非空?
importpandasaspddimportnumpyanspff=pd.數(shù)據(jù)幀( np.random.隨機(jī)(10,6)) 測(cè)向iloc[5,3]= np.nandf.iloc公司[7:9,5]= np.南判斷是否有缺失值df.isnull()確定哪些列缺少值df.isnull(). Any()#只顯示缺少值的DF行[df.isnull().values==True]
Python怎么判斷列表的某個(gè)位置是否是某個(gè)值?有哪些技巧?
判斷列表中某個(gè)位置是否為某個(gè)值的方法有兩種:
判斷列表中某個(gè)固定位置的值;
判斷列表中某個(gè)非固定位置的值。
(判斷多個(gè)值的方法是相似的)
具體來(lái)說(shuō),可以使用if-else判斷語(yǔ)句來(lái)實(shí)現(xiàn)。
假設(shè)判斷是列表中的第一個(gè)值,可以根據(jù)以下代碼結(jié)構(gòu)實(shí)現(xiàn)。
遍歷列表中的所有值,逐一判斷,并輸出相應(yīng)的判斷結(jié)果。
結(jié)合以上代碼結(jié)構(gòu),根據(jù)項(xiàng)目的具體要求,添加判斷后需要做出的響應(yīng)代碼。
如果您有興趣了解有關(guān)python用法的更多信息,可以關(guān)注此標(biāo)題并一起學(xué)習(xí)
js中nan怎么解決?
首先,你需要知道什么是Nan:不是一個(gè)數(shù)字。當(dāng)需要判斷變量值是否是語(yǔ)句中的數(shù)字時(shí),可以使用isnan()方法。如果你是真的,這意味著它不是一個(gè)數(shù)字。雖然在下一句中,Nan錯(cuò)誤將繼續(xù)被解析和執(zhí)行,但它應(yīng)該用判斷語(yǔ)句來(lái)處理